Featured companies
Want to be listed here?
Enhance your global reach with iGlobal.
Start now!
Best agriculture-ormskirk near me in Ormskirk, United Kingdom
79# School Lane | Lancashire | Ormskirk, l39 7je
65# Burscough Street | Lancashire | Ormskirk, l39 2el
67# Gaw Hill Lane | Lancashire | Ormskirk, l39 7ha
Fearns Farm Partnership | Ormskirk | Rufford, lancashi
Mere Lane | Lancashire | Ormskirk, l40 1tl
3# Willow Brook | Lancashire | Ormskirk, l39 8tl
113# Liverpool Road | Lancashire | Ormskirk, l39 0eq
12# Barrow Nook Lane | Lancashire | Ormskirk, l39 0et
Rainford Road | Lancashire | Ormskirk, l39 0hf
11# Greetby Hill | Lancashire | Ormskirk, l39 2dp
Attention business owner!
Register your business now and enhance your global reach with iGlobal.
Start now!